Abstract
NRH:quinone oxidoreductase is a flavoenzyme that catalyzes the one-step reduction of quinones to hydroquinones using its cofactor, FAD. The enzyme
kinetics goes through a "ping-pong" mechanism, in which changes in the flavin redox state control substrate binding and release. In this study, we are studying the slower dynamics of the subunit interface (surrounding the active site) using Normal Mode Analysis and exploring its relationship with the faster local motions.
